  • Mastering Focal Position Selection in Laser Cutting: A Technical Guide
    01-26/2026
    In the precision world of laser processing, the distance between the laser focus and the material—the focal position—is a critical variable that dictates the quality of the final cut. Whether you achieve a mirror-like finish or a slag-heavy, incomplete cut depends largely on this setting. Different materials and thicknesses require specific focal strategies. This guide breaks down the science behind focal positions to help you optimize your laser cutting performance.

  • Common Problems in the Laser Cutting Process
    01-19/2026
    Laser cutting quality is closely related to focus position, cutting speed, gas pressure, and power settings. Below is a practical summary of common cutting issues, categorized by material type, along with recommended cutting parameters. Stainless Steel Cutting Issues (Defocus value should be adjusted according to plate thickness) ① The higher the focus, the brighter the cut surface. ② Hard slag on the bottom surface is caused by: Focus too high. Cutting speed is too slow. Gas pressure is too low. ③ The lower the focus, the rougher the cut surface. ④ Soft slag on the bottom surface is caused by: Focus too low. Cutting speed is too fast. Gas pressure is too high. Excessive power. ⑤ Incomplete cutting (not cut through) is caused by: Incorrect focus position. Insufficient power. Cutting speed too fast.
